judanax.blogg.se

Usb control setup error usb burning tool
Usb control setup error usb burning toolusb control setup error usb burning tool
  1. #Usb control setup error usb burning tool how to
  2. #Usb control setup error usb burning tool install
  3. #Usb control setup error usb burning tool drivers

Select: “Tool” -> AVRISP mkII “Device” -> ATmega328P “Interface” -> ISP and press “Apply” button.Ħ. Go to Start -> All Programs -> Atmel -> Atmel Studio.ĥ.

#Usb control setup error usb burning tool drivers

Drivers should be correctly recognized (Jungo Connectivity -> AVRISP mkII)ģ. See this nice picture at kosakalab post (thank you Kimio):Ģ. This is the hard part 🙂 You will need to solder down some wires. Flashing Arduino bootloader into ATMEGA328P through ATMEGA16U2ġ. It will be under Jungo Connectivity -> AVRISP mkIIĥ. Go to Device Manager (press Win+Pause -> (Hardware) -> Device Manager ) and check if you can see the driver properly installed. If they are not recognized automatically, you will find them in “c:Program FilesAtmelAtmel USB Drivers”Ĥ. Both LEDs (RX&TX) should blink two times (that means, 16U2 is in “Atmel Studio” mode,).

usb control setup error usb burning tool

After the installation, connect your Arduino to the USB cable.

#Usb control setup error usb burning tool install

Download and Install Atmel Studio (including drivers) from Ģ. Below I only will be speaking about Atmel Studio mode as I had a lot of problems with Avrdude mode. Important: Your “Arduino AVRISP MKII” can run in two modes: Atmel Studio or Avrdude. ATMEGA16U2 is now AVRISP MKII and it runs in Atmel Studio Mode. Go to File -> Load HEX file and select LUFA-BOTH-AVRISP-MKII.hexġ2. Go to Settings -> Communication -> USB.ĩ. Start FLIP Software: Go to Start -> All Programs -> Flip -> Flip.ħ. Disconnect your Arduino from USB cable and Power.Ħ.

#Usb control setup error usb burning tool how to

If you would like to know how to compile it, have a look at Compile LUFA AVRISP MKII Project. We are ready to re-flash the firmware inside 16U2.ġ. It will be located under Atmel USB Devices -> ATmega16U2 Flash AVRISP MKII firmware into ATmega16U2 Go to Device manager (Win+Pause -> (Hardware) -> Device Manager) and check if you can see the driver installed correctly. If driver is not installed automatically, install it from “c:Program FilesAtmelFlip 3.4.7usb”ħ. Fit a Link on ICSP1 header, pins 5-6 (this will keep 16U2 RESET in Low).ĥ. Take your Arduino board, disconnect it from Power and USB. You should not have any problems, just follow the installation wizard.ģ. You will need Atmel FLIP software to update the firmware inside 16U2.Ģ. There were more problems and therefore I decided to put the whole process on my blog, so other people can save their time. I started with kosakalab website, but I had some issues and the steps didn’t work very well for me (especially the part of flashing bootloader through Arduino Software). You can update firmware of 16U2 to become AVRISP MKII programmer and then use Atmel Studio to flash 328P. How does it work: There are two microcontrollers on the Arduino board: ATMEGA328P (328P) and ATMEGA16U2 (16U2). If you have an Arduino Uno R3, then you don’t need any programmer to flash a bootloader into ATMEGA328P.

Usb control setup error usb burning tool